摘要
Disclosed is a method of determining an own-cell impairment covariance matrix for use in parametric modelling of impairments in an interference-suppressing CDMA receiver. The method comprises determining whether the channel response for the received CDMA signal is substantially flat (510, 520). If the channel response is determined to be substantially flat, processing delays are selected such that the delay difference between one or more pairs of processing delays is less that the CDMA chip duration (530). If the channel response is determined to not be substantially flat, the processing delays are selected such that the delay difference between any two of the processing delays is an integer multiple of a chip duration for the received CDMA signal. The method also includes estimating a net channel coefficient for each of the processing delays (540). An own-cell impairment covariance matrix for each of the processing delays as a function of the net channel coefficients and the processing delays is then calculated (550). A substantially flat channel response is one having a single dominant delay, a low delay spread or both. A receiver circuit for performing this method is also disclosed.
